I think there would be other factors in pulling what amounts to deadweight. Tire traction is obiously one and it could be the tranny may only handle a certain amount of load before something happens. U-joints could be a weak link too.

 

Tow straps and/or chains can be a really weak link and that is one thing that you really don't want to break once you have put a load on them. Tow straps have a max load rating but the "working load" is only 1/3 of that rating. Same with chains, they have load ratings and are rated by grades and the thickness of the link. Go too cheap here, and the truck will most likely lay down enough power to break some straps or chains.

 

Using both hooks does help to spread the weight across both frame rails. But if you cantt get a straight line pull, even a Y-shaped harness connected to the hooks will help to distribute the weight between each hook.

 

The bolts shold be a metric grade 8.8 and it wouldn't be a big deal to replace those with a grade 10.9 bolt, but there wil stil lbe a some sort of limit that the rest of the truck as a unit could pull.

That depends!

 

My 1989 had HUGE tow hooks with very large bolts. Both would make the new truck's hooks/bolts look like child's toys. Well, there were 2 bolts for each hook, one in front of the other, inline with the pulling force. I was pulling a guy from the ditch and needed to shorten my strap, so I did so by running the strap from one hook to the other, thereby changing the direction of force to side-to-side. This put all of the strain on the front bolts and it snapped.

 

Yes, shear strength on bolts is high, but when you shock load them by snapping the strap, they will shear.
